Scissor Lifts vs Boom Lifts: What’s Best for Your Job?

The principle is simple. For straight-up vertical work on level surfaces, scissor lifts are the right choice. For access requiring horizontal reach, multi-directional positioning, or navigation around structural obstacles, boom lifts are the right choice.
